mn90403 Posted March 18, 2019 Share Posted March 18, 2019 I targeted gold but didn't come back with any. When in Gold Basin you can also target other things. I went back to an area (actually several) where I had found meteorites and I got a couple. One is flattish and only weighs a half an ounce and the other one on the right is 1.5 ounces. These were found with the 7000. After I found them I experimented with settings for the Equinox on finding meteorites. Meteorites are like hot rocks and can resemble the ground. It was really not possible to hear them unless I was in gold mode. I went from slow to very fast. I went from all metal to reject 9 only in gold mode. Hot rocks are the problem for a VLF. I think the setting that needs more experimenting is speed at maximum, iron reject can vary but reject just 9. This gives an audio response for objects above ground noise and lets me hear a meteorite. Does anyone have a suggested 800 setting for meteorites? Lunk Posted March 20, 2019 Share Posted March 20, 2019 On March 18, 2019 at 2:23 PM, mn90403 said: Does anyone have a suggested 800 setting for meteorites? I have a suggestion, Mitchel: stick with the GPZ 7000 for hunting those GB space rocks! And take advantage of the 19" coil...maximum ground coverage is key when detecting meteorites. And with ZVT, you'll be picking up far fewer hot rocks than with a VLF, which means you can move faster, not to mention the significant depth advantage. And who knows? You may even swing over a golden lunker lurking in the depths...? 4 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
